quote:

I want to get to 200 lbs so I can wear my clothes again.


Okay I can relate. I’m 6’2” and started right around where you’re at and now I’m down to 185 which is where I’ve held myself for over 6 months.

#1 you need to log your food if you are not doing that. Be honest you are only hurting yourself by lying or selectively not inputting everything you eat into it.

Eat a strict Keto macro profile that I detailed above. #1 priority is to keep carbs <20g net daily. #2 priority is to eat 75% fat. And lastly make up the remainder with protein.

You’ll have great results as evidenced by everyone in this thread. Some people in this thread alone have reversed T2 diabetes and fixed their blood pressure issues. This WOE works as long as you put in the effort required.

quote:

How should the caloric deficit be calculated? I'd rather eat than fast (obviously), so I don't want to overdo it and get the opposite effects.


The easiest way to figure that out is on carb manager. It lets you select how much of a deficit you want for example it’ll say 1 pound a week, etc.

Start small at first I would say and increase the deficit as time goes on. A lot of the time people put themselves into 30% or more deficits and then complain how they feel like garbage or the diet sucks.
